The contract involves the construction or reconstruction of 180 miles of 4-strand barbed wire fencing in remote locations, encompassing tasks such as post installation, wire stretching, and securing connections. The work must adhere to federal specifications to ensure durability and safety. It is issued by the Malheur National Forest under the Department of Agriculture and is designated as a Total Small Business Set-Aside in accordance with FAR 19.5, targeting small business participation in the project. The nature of the work falls under NAICS code 238110, indicating specialty trade contractors. The subcontract was posted on March 24, 2026, with performance expected in the Burns area. The contract emphasizes quality construction in challenging terrains to support land management and resource protection. Links to further details are provided via the federal contract system.

Biffy Facility ImprovementsThe contract involves the construction of a new non-combustible, explosion-proof structure equipped with interior and exterior lighting, ventilation, space heating for freeze protection, fire extinguishers, and surveillance cameras, all designed to provide safe access to critical equipment. The facility will be built to meet sanitisation standards per NFPA 820 and FDA guidelines, ensuring compliance with health and safety regulations. A redundant pump system with a duplicate backup pump and a biffy tank will be installed to guarantee continuous operation during pump failure, alongside backflow prevention measures. Emergency safety features including an eyewash station and emergency shower with tempered water will be included to protect personnel. The project also encompasses comprehensive upgrades to the facility’s electrical and mechanical infrastructure, including the installation of channel drains and enhanced wet well cleaning systems. All components will be integrated to ensure operational reliability and safety in a high-risk environment. The work is being managed by the Aviation Project Management Group under the Port of Seattle, with Jay Kim as the primary point of contact and Rishiraj Savita serving as the project manager for the contractor. The forecast notice was posted on July 26, 2026, indicating the intent to procure services classified under NAICS code 238110 for construction activities.
